			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p style="text-align: justify;">A new schedule of licensure examination for nurses has been announced for the year 2010. The Professional Regulation Commission (PRC) announced that the board examination has been moved for June and November to July and December.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">According to PRC, the Nursing Licensure Examination will be on July 3 and 4, 2010 and December 12 and 13, 2010.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">The change of the schedule is in compliance with the Commission Resolution No. 2009-537 dated November 13, 2009.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">With this news, BSN graduates will have ample time to review for the board examination. I can definitely say that this is a good news for everyone.</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">The application for July 3 and 4 2010 Nursing Licensure Examination is now on-going. <strong>Deadline</strong> for submission is on:</p>
<p style="text-align: justify;">
<strong> April 14, 2010</strong> – Repeaters<br />
<strong> May 14, 2010 </strong>– First Timers</p>

<p>The Professional Regulation Commission reminded those who will register are required to bring the following:</p>
<ul>
<li>duly accomplished Oath Form or Panunumpa ng Propesyonal,</li>
<li>current Community Tax Certificate (cedula),</li>
<li>2 pieces passport size picture (colored with white background and complete name tag),</li>
<li>1 piece 1” x 1” picture (colored with white background and complete name tag),</li>
<li>2 sets of metered documentary stamps,</li>
<li>1 short brown envelope with name and profession;</li>
<li>to pay the Initial Registration Fee of P600 and</li>
<li>Annual Registration Fee of P450 for 2010-2013.</li>
</ul>
<p>Successful examinees should personally register and sign in the Roster of Registered Professionals.</p>

<p><strong>OATH TAKING TICKETS:</strong></p>
<p>Oathtaking tickets for the National Capital Region (NCR) and nearby regions<br />
will be available at the:<br />
<strong>Philippine Nurses Association (PNA)</strong><br />
at 1663 F.T. Benitez Street, Malate, Manila<br />
Telephone Nos: 521-0937, 400-4430<br />
Telefax 525-1596</p>
<p>Starting on:<br />
<strong>February 15 to March 5, 2010 (Except Saturdays &amp; Sundays)<br />
from 8:00 am to 5:00 pm ONLY!</strong></p>
<p>Price: Php 250/head.<br />
Only 2 tickets are allowed per RN (1 for RN, 1 for guest).</p>
